- On September 22, 2022, Navy Chief Admiral R. Harikumar has launched two of the country’s state-of-theart and sophisticated indigenous Diving Support Vessels INS Nistar and INS Nipun at Visakhapatnam.
- The vessels, built by Hindustan Shipyard Ltd., were launched by Kala Hari Kumar, in the presence of Admiral R Hari Kumar, Chief of the Naval Staff, who presided over the ceremony as chief guest.
- Kala Hari Kumar, president of the Navy Wellness and Welfare Association (NWWA), performed the traditional honour and named these ships.
- Other senior officers from the Indian Navy and Ministry of Defence were among the dignitaries who attended the launching ceremony.
- These ships are a true testimonial to ‘Aatmanirbharta’. They are self-sustaining platforms that can operate at sea for prolonged durations.
